Output fb364c33f3f8a8bde2e99953d1773eb5b5709dc209ee81aed308039bf3ce773f:0

value
169148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842fac810547c9ec3bc13fb660e8d8e32e9ae7f1 OP_EQUAL
address
3DjxEJUX3qUAyEqVaJXftcrpsQaB6ja6wo
transaction
fb364c33f3f8a8bde2e99953d1773eb5b5709dc209ee81aed308039bf3ce773f
spent
true